WebThe most common minor key that songs are written in is A minor. This is because it is an easily accessible scale on bass, piano, and guitar. The second deepest open string of the bass and the guitar is an A. This makes it easier to write riffs in A, as it feels natural to use the open string as the root note. WebThere are 7 modes, but in this lesson we’ll only have a look at 4, to keep things simple: The Ionian mode: used over major chords. The Dorian mode: used over minor chords (iim7). The Mixolydian mode: used over dominant chords ( What is a dominant chord? ). The Aeolian mode: used over minor chords (vim7).

Both guitars have a 25 1/2" scale neck. WebMay 8, 2024 · What Are the 7 Major Guitar Modes? A guitar mode is a type of scale. A scale is a set of notes organized by pitch. Modes derive from a parent scale. A mode has the same notes as its parent scale, but each mode starts on a different note in the scale.
